Update 19th April 2020:
The two men arrested by Gardaí following a number of burglary incidents in Cork City in the early hours of 17 April 2020 are expected to appear before a special sitting of Cork District Court at 5pm today (19/4/2020) to face charges in connection with this investigation.


Gardaí have arrested two males following a number of burglaries in Cork City, in the early hours of Friday 17th April 2020.

A total of five residential properties were burgled between 00:30 and 05:00 with a sum of cash and property taken from a number of these properties. The two males gained access to one of the properties by purporting to be members of An Garda Síochána.

The two males, one aged in his 40s and the other in his 20s, are currently being detained at Togher Garda Station under Section 4 of the Criminal Justice Act 1984.

An Garda Síochána would advise any member of the public who have any concerns about an individual claiming to be a member of An Garda Síochána to contact us immediately and not let them enter your home until their identity has been confirmed.
